  1. The local fairs are held at Bandon, Innishannon and Ballinhassig. These are always held in towns except Ballinhassig and Innishannon which are both held in villages.
    During the cival war buyers came to the cross roads to buy stock but they often came to the farmers houses. Ballinhassig fair is held near Ballinaboy graveyard. Bandon Cattle, sheep and pig fairs are held on the town square near the court house or town clock.
    Two special horse fairs are held in Bandon during the year, on the twenty-seventh of February and on the fourth of August.
